Energy intensity level of primary energy in Bangladesh
Bangladesh: Energy intensity level of primary energy was 1.93 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P in 2021. ▼ Falling
Energy intensity level of primary energy in Bangladesh, 2000–2021
Source: Tracking SDG 7: The Energy Progress Report, International Energy Agency (IEA), note: License: Creative Commons Attribution—NonCommercial 3.0 IGO (CC BY-NC 3.0 IGO). Measured in MJ/$2021 PPP GDP.
Analysis
Bangladesh recorded 1.93 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P for energy intensity level of primary energy in 2021.
That represents a change of up 1.6% on the previous year and down 14.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, energy intensity level of primary energy in Bangladesh peaked at 2.58 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P in 2001 and was at its lowest, 1.9 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P, in 2020.
Bangladesh ranks 186th of 201 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 22 years of available data.
Energy intensity level of primary energy in Bangladesh, year by year
| Year | M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2000 | 2.45 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| — |
| 2001 | 2.58 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+5.3% |
| 2002 | 2.52 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-2.3% |
| 2003 | 2.53 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+0.4% |
| 2004 | 2.45 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-3.2% |
| 2005 | 2.42 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-1.2% |
| 2006 | 2.41 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-0.4% |
| 2007 | 2.36 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-2.1% |
| 2008 | 2.33 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-1.3% |
| 2009 | 2.33 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+0.0% |
| 2010 | 2.32 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-0.4% |
| 2011 | 2.25 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-3.0% |
| 2012 | 2.21 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-1.8% |
| 2013 | 2.22 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+0.5% |
| 2014 | 2.16 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-2.7% |
| 2015 | 2.17 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+0.5% |
| 2016 | 2.2 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+1.4% |
| 2017 | 2.12 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-3.6% |
| 2018 | 1.96 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-7.5% |
| 2019 | 1.95 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-0.5% |
| 2020 | 1.9 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| -2.6% |
| 2021 | 1.93 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P | +1.6% |
Bangladesh compared with similar countries
- Bangladesh's 1.93 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P is below the median for lower middle income countries, which is 4.29 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P, 45% of the median. (47 countries reporting)
- Bangladesh's 1.93 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P is below the median for South Asia, which is 3.5 MJ/$2021 PPP GDP, 55% of the median. (6 countries reporting)

About this data
Energy intensity level of primary energy is the ratio between energy supply and gross domestic product measured at purchasing power parity. Energy intensity is an indication of how much energy is used to produce one unit of economic output. Lower ratio indicates that less energy is used to produce one unit of output.
